Montezuma’s Arizona – an adventure to three Arizona national monuments
24 Sep 2012

Montezuma’s Arizona – an adventure to three Arizona national monuments

by kevinearl | posted in: Adventure, Day Trips, Historic Site, National Monument, National Parks, Photography, Travel | 2

Arizona is home to 22 national parks properties. Those include national parks like the Grand Canyon and small national monuments like the places I explored last Saturday, Montezuma Castle National Monument, Tuzigoot National Monument and Montezuma Well. These three sites … Continued
